Physical activity correlates in children and adolescents, adults, and older adults with an intellectual disability: a systematic review

CONCLUSIONS: Despite the abundance of evidence of the PA benefits for people with ID, we only found consistent evidence for three correlates reliably being related to PA in adults with ID.
